The Ministry of National Planning, Housing, and Infrastructure (MNPHI) has signed an agreement with Maldives Transport and Contracting Company (MTCC) to design and build a causeway connecting Madaveli and Hoadehdhoo in Gaaf Dhaal Atoll.
During a ceremony conducted at MNPHI on Tuesday, COO Shahid Hussain Moosa signed on behalf of MTCC, and Permanent Secretary Zeeniya Hameed signed on behalf of MNPHI.
The project includes 260 metres of shore protection, a 262-meter approach road, road markings, pavement work, and the installation of lamps. The Madaveli-Hoadehdhoo causeway will be 383 metres long, according to MTCC.
The Madaveli-Hoadehdhoo Causeway Construction Project is worth MVR 84.17 million and is expected to be finished in 300 days.
